We just got off the Conquest last week. We booked late and the earliest available time was 11:30-12. I asked on these boards and folks said actual earliest is 11. I can tell you it wasn't "strictly" enforced (or at all). We arrived via shuttle from our hotel and were in the line to enter the terminal after checking our bags with the porters by 11. No one stopped us or checked our documents to see what time we had. They also didn't stop people who brought full sized suitcases into the terminal, although they must have sent them back at some point as these folks were sans HUGE suitcases once in the boarding area. We checked in, went through security, got our S&S cards, and were given boarding zone 5. We literally had time to use the bathrooms and were called to board and on the ship by noon, maybe a little later. I am one of those who likes to be at the port super early when it has been allowed. First time with staggered boarding for us. We have never had a line because we always arrive just as they open to let you in. This time we had the lines which moved quickly, but we didn't sit around once through them. So, same amount of time, just moving through instead off waiting. Hope this helps!

Our check-in for Conquest Dec 4 was 11:00-11:30.

Check-in for Glory Feb 4 is 11:30-12:00

 

Most times I have seen people arrive early and drop bags (what are they going to do, send you back in a cab?). But you may have to wait to actually Check-in. That is kind of the point. You can show up when you want, but they might not let you check-in. Then you still will have to wait to get on the ship (boarding).

 

Also, just depends on how fast the ship is cleared from the previous sailing.

The earliest I've seen a check in time was 10:30, but I always choose a late time because they are capacity controlled and since I'm Diamond I can go whenever I want.

 

After so many cruises though I've changed my attitude about embarkation. I think in the future (especially in Galveston) instead of staying in Galveston the night before we'll stay close by but cheaper.......Get to the pier around 11, get checked in and leave the terminal to go to lunch at Fisherman's Wharf.

 

We love their food (especially Shrimp Kisses) and don't mind spending the money for lunch. Relax and not go over to the terminal until well after boarding has begun so we can just walk right onto the ship without having to wait in the VIP lounge.
